Pengendalian Persediaan dan Waktu Tunggu Pengiriman pada Perusahaan Online Store di Jakarta Hutabarat, Lisva Monang; Mudjiardjo, Mudjiardjo; Sholihah, Sita Aniisah; Nofrisel, Nofrisel; Sundoro, Oni Yudo
Jurnal Manajemen Transportasi & Logistik (JMTRANSLOG) Vol 10, No 2 (2023): Juli

Abstract

The purpose of the study is to determine the impact of direct and indirect contribution of inventory control and delivery lead time of PT. Jakarta Notebook service quality and employees’ performance. The main problem of the study was the inadequate warehouses’ inventory control which cause out of stock and re-order when customers place orders. It is due to slow and inaccurate employees’ services. Another problem was caused by the frequent delay of the goods delivery to customers that impact on the service quality. This research used a quantitative research method. This study took 36 employees of PT Jakarta Notebook from the warehouse operation division as the respondents. The data collection was carried out by distributing questionnaires and analysing the data using Partial Least Square. The results show that inventory control and lead time partially contribute to service quality and employees’ performance. The service quality contributes to employees’ performance and could mediate the contribution of inventory control on employees’ performance. However, the service quality has not able to mediate the lead time contribution on employees’ performance of PT Jakarta Notebook warehouse operational division.
Accessibility, Facilities And Digitalization Impact On Port Performance Maemunah, Siti; Rahmayanti, Destya; Iqbal Firdaus, Muhammad; Yuliantini, Yuliantini; Mudjiardjo, Mudjiardjo; Indrawan, Rully
Dinasti International Journal of Education Management And Social Science Vol. 6 No. 1 (2024): Dinasti International Journal of Education Management and Social Science (Octob

Abstract

The aim of this research is to determine the impact of accessibility, facilities and digitalization on port performance in Patimban Subang. Some of the main problems include; There is no direct access to the port, inadequate port support facilities such as the absence of a logistics company that has a home base in the port area means that goods delivery is not optimal. Apart from that, the use of the Inaportnet system as a form of port digitalization has not been optimal. This research method uses SEM-PLS analysis. The results of the analysis and discussion show that the variables of accessibility, facilities and digitalization of freight ports have a significant positive influence on port performance variables.
